Osimhen, Bamgboye Score As Flying Eagles Come From A Goal Down To Beat Nigeria U23s
Published: May 12, 2016
The Flying Eagles continued preparations for their Africa U20 Cup of Nations qualifiers against Burundi with an impressive 2-1 victory against the Dream Team VI on Thursday.
Samson Siasia’s side took the lead in the 22nd minute when Daniel Etor’s freekick needed a deflection before sailing into the net, but the goal has been awarded to the Enyimba striker.
The Nigeria U23s were pegged back ten minutes later by Funsho Bamgboye, who received a pass from Wolfsburg trainee Osimhen before tapping home from close range.
On 65 minutes, the Flying Eagles launched one of their trademark counterattacks. John Lazarus’ whipped ball towards the Dream Team’s goal found Victor Osimhen, who slotted home from six yards.
The Nigeria delegation to Bujumbura will depart Abuja on Wednesday, May 18 aboard an Ethiopian Airlines flight.
